flows of information
information can be spread across the world very quickly
development of email , internet , social media means large amounts of information can be exchanged instantly
people can live in different countries but work together
this increases flow of information and makes the world more interconnected
flows of capital
invested money
historically money was invested within the same country .
overtime the amount of capital invested in foreign countries have increases - FDI
communications technology have encouraged flow of capital around the world - it can be instantly moved via the internet
increasing flows of capital makes the world more interconnected
flows of labour
movement of people to participate within the work force from one country to another
more people are moving overseas - international migration . either to escape conflict or for work
some migrants are highly skilled workers - moving to more developed countries means higher wages
increasing flows of people between countries makes the world more interconnected

flows of products
historically manufacturing industries were located in more developed countries
products were sold in the same country they were made
recently - manufacturing had decreased in more developed countries .
lower labour coats overseas means companies manufacture their products where its cheaper and then transport them to the country they are sold in.
changing flows in products is making the world more interconnected
